Hamlet Critical Essay Assignment/ Presentation Guidelines:



Choose a scene to be analyzed. Possible choices are found below:


Act 1 Hamlets first appearance
Ghost scene Act 1
Nunnery Scene
Play within the Play Scene
Closet Scene
King Claudius praying scene
Ophelia's mad scene
Description of Ophelia’s death
Grave Scene
Hamlet's death

Framework for essay/ Presentation:


Introduction
· Place scene in context within the play
· Explain why this is a significant scene
· Link to the main themes of the play
Main Content
· Analysis of the literary devices used in the passage.
· Exploration of the effects of the literary features, linking these effects to the development of the plot, the development of the characters, tragic elements, dramatic tension and so on.
· Must provide detailed, carefully chosen examples

Concluding comments
Bring your presentation to an end.
Explain once again how important the scene is and include your personal response or the possible response of the audience to this key scene in the play.

What literary devices should be analyzed? (choose 4)



Here are some examples of literary features which students may choose to examine in their presentation:
· Different types of imagery: e.g. disease/ decay/ death
· Tragic elements
· Foreshadowing
· Use of asides/soliloquies
· Symbolism
· Metaphors/similes /personification
· Sounds/alliteration/ assonance/sibilance
· Allusions
· Use of minor characters
· Characterization/relationship between characters/changes in character
· Setting
